Mezzanine providers range from specialist debt funds and family offices to institutional lenders with dedicated stretched-senior products. Each has different risk appetite, pricing structures, and minimum deal sizes. Matching your scheme to the right mezzanine provider is as important as finding the right senior lender.

First-charge mezzanine - where a single lender provides both senior and stretched-senior tranches up to 85-90% LTC - has grown in popularity as it eliminates intercreditor complexity. However, the pricing is typically higher than a properly structured two-lender capital stack, so the right approach depends on scheme economics and your appetite for structural complexity.

Timing is critical with mezzanine: most providers need to complete their due diligence in parallel with the senior lender to avoid delays. We recommend engaging the mezzanine conversation early - ideally at the same time as senior lender selection - rather than trying to layer it in after senior terms are agreed.

Types of Mezzanine Structures We Arrange in Hertfordshire

We source several types of mezzanine capital across Hertfordshire: traditional second-charge mezzanine that layers behind your senior development finance facility, stretched senior products where a single lender provides both tranches (eliminating intercreditor complexity), profit-share mezzanine where the provider takes a percentage of development profit instead of fixed interest, and preferred equity structures that sit between debt and true equity in the waterfall.

Each structure has different implications for your project governance, cost profile, and exit mechanics. Second-charge mezzanine typically costs 12-18% per annum but preserves your control. Profit-share structures reduce your cash costs during the build phase but can be more expensive if the scheme performs well. Stretched senior products simplify the legal structure but may carry a premium over a two-lender arrangement. We advise on the optimal approach for each Hemel Hempstead development based on its specific economics.

Mezzanine Finance Rates and Costs in Hemel Hempstead

Mezzanine interest rates typically range from 12% to 18% per annum, with interest usually rolled up rather than serviced monthly. Arrangement fees are 2-3% of the mezzanine facility. While these costs are higher than senior development debt, the mezzanine is funding a smaller portion of the capital stack, and the blended cost of senior plus mezzanine is often comparable to alternative structures that achieve similar leverage.

The key calculation is whether the additional leverage creates sufficient incremental return to justify the cost. If senior debt funds 65% of costs and mezzanine stretches this to 85%, you are using 20% more debt to free up 20% of equity. That freed equity can be deployed into another project, effectively doubling your development capacity. Eligibility for Mezzanine Finance

Mezzanine lenders assess your scheme through a similar lens to senior lenders but with additional focus on the developer's experience and the profit margin in the deal. Most providers require a minimum net development profit of 18-20% on cost after all finance charges, giving them comfort that the scheme can absorb cost overruns or market adjustments without threatening their position. A strong track record of delivering comparable schemes is important for securing the best mezzanine terms.

The senior lender must be mezzanine-friendly. Not all development finance lenders accept subordinated debt behind their facility, and those that do typically require an approved intercreditor agreement. We identify mezzanine-friendly senior lenders at the outset of the process, avoiding the costly scenario of agreeing senior terms only to discover the lender will not accept mezzanine.

Minimum mezzanine facility sizes are typically £200,000-£500,000, with some providers requiring larger minimum investments. For smaller schemes where mezzanine is not available, alternative approaches include stretched senior products, bridging finance for the gap, or restructuring the deal to work with a higher equity contribution.

How does mezzanine finance interact with my senior lender?
Mezzanine sits behind the senior lender in the capital stack, meaning the senior lender gets repaid first in any default scenario. This relationship is governed by an intercreditor agreement (ICA) that defines each party's rights. Not all senior lenders accept mezzanine behind their facility - we ensure that your senior lender in Hertfordshire is mezzanine-friendly before committing to a dual-tranche structure.
What intercreditor agreement is needed for mezzanine?
An intercreditor agreement (ICA) governs the relationship between senior and mezzanine lenders. It covers priority of payments, information rights, standstill periods (during which the mezzanine lender cannot take enforcement action), and the conditions under which each lender can exercise their security. ICAs are typically negotiated between the lenders' solicitors, and the process can take 2-4 weeks. We coordinate this process to minimise delays and ensure terms are workable for both parties.
Can I use mezzanine finance to fund 100% of build costs?
Mezzanine typically stretches your total leverage from the senior lender's cap (usually 60-70% of costs) up to 85-90% of total costs. Achieving 100% of costs through debt alone is unusual - most mezzanine structures still require the developer to contribute 10-15% equity. However, if your land was acquired at a discount to current value, the equity trapped in the site may count as your contribution. For Hemel Hempstead schemes, we model the capital stack to minimise your cash equity requirement.
How does the mezzanine lender's return work?
Mezzanine returns are structured as either fixed interest (typically 12-18% p.a., usually rolled up), a profit share (commonly 15-25% of net development profit), or a combination of both - a lower fixed coupon plus a smaller profit share. Pure profit-share structures reduce your cost during the build phase but can be more expensive if the scheme performs well. The optimal structure depends on your project's risk profile and expected returns.
What happens if my project overruns with mezzanine in place?
Project overruns with mezzanine in place are more expensive than with senior debt alone, because you're accruing interest on both tranches. Most mezzanine facilities include a 3-6 month extension option (sometimes at a higher rate) to accommodate delays. However, if the overrun threatens scheme viability, the intercreditor agreement governs how the situation is managed. Early communication with both lenders is essential - we advise our clients to flag potential delays as soon as they become apparent.
How much can you borrow with mezzanine finance in Hemel Hempstead?
Mezzanine finance typically bridges the gap between senior debt (60-70% of costs) and 85-90% of total project costs. The mezzanine tranche itself usually represents 15-25% of total costs. For a Hemel Hempstead development with total costs of £3M, the mezzanine portion would typically be £450,000-£750,000. Minimum mezzanine facility sizes are generally £200,000-£500,000, depending on the provider. The maximum amount depends on the scheme's profit margin, which must be sufficient to absorb the additional finance costs.
Is mezzanine finance regulated by the FCA?
Mezzanine finance for property development is generally unregulated by the Financial Conduct Authority, as it is lending to businesses (developer SPVs) for commercial purposes. However, if the development involves property that the borrower or a family member will occupy, certain elements may fall within regulatory scope. The mezzanine lender will assess this on a case-by-case basis. Our role as brokers is to ensure the correct regulatory classification is applied and that both senior and mezzanine facilities are appropriately structured.
